Nodes:
Network nodes represent proteins
splice isoforms or post-translational modifications are collapsed, i.e. each node represents all the proteins produced by a single, protein-coding gene locus.

Edges:
Edges represent protein-protein associations
associations are meant to be specific and meaningful, i.e. proteins jointly contribute to a shared function; this does not necessarily mean they are physically binding to each other.

slyA
Global transcriptional regulator; Transcription regulator that can specifically activate or repress expression of target genes. Activates expression of genes such as molecular chaperones (groL, groS, dnaK, grpE, and cbpA), proteins involved in acid resistance (hdeA, hdeB, and gadA), the starvation lipoprotein slp, virulence protein hlyE/clyA. Represses expression of genes involved in the histidine biosynthetic pathway such as hisA, hisB, hisD, hisF and hisG. Required for the activation of virulence genes; Belongs to the SlyA family.
